#cc043c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cc043c is composed of 80% red, 1.6%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98% magenta, 70.6%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 343.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 40.8%. #cc043c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0878 with #990000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#cc043c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0003 is the darkest color, while #fff7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cc043c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6466 is the less saturated color, while #cc043c is the most saturated one.
